Transponder Key

If you own a car that was built in the last twenty years, it is almost sure to contain a transponder chip. They are a fantastic feature that provides an additional layer of security to your vehicle and can stop it from being stolen. They are also a lot harder to duplicate than non-transponder keys, making them an excellent option if are looking to ensure that no one else is able to start your vehicle.

Transponder keys work by sending a unique signal from the chip to an antenna in your car when you insert the key into the ignition. The car then utilizes this information to determine if the key is a valid key and allows you to start your engine. Transponder chips are an excellent option to safeguard your vehicle from theft and have become the standard in the automotive industry.

Many people believe that the local dealership is the best option for replacing keys. However it's not always the situation. Locksmiths can provide keys for replacement at a lower cost and with higher quality than dealerships. To do this, they'll need to know the details of the model of your car and VIN. Then, they will need to program and cut a brand new key.

Remote Control Key

A key fob is a small device that lets you unlock and lock your vehicle remotely. It can also start the vehicle and control some electrical components. In some instances your remote control key may stop working because of an issue in the car's electronic. If this happens you can reset the key by using an OBDII scanner.

A dead battery will usually cause the key fob to stop functioning. If you replace the old battery with a newer model, but the key fob continues to not work, the issue isn't with the battery. Make sure you replace the battery with a new one that is exactly the same size in terms of voltage, type, skoda key Programming and size as the original.

Water damage can also cause the fob's key to cease to function. If the fob was exposed to clean tap or rain water, you can revive it by cleaning it with isopropyl alcohol and letting it dry before replacing the battery. If the fob was exposed salt or soapy water, it's likely to have been damaged and you'll need buy a new one from an authorized dealer.

Key Fob

You can fix your car key fob if it fails to function. Based on the root of the issue, you may need to replace the battery, or reprogram the remote keyless system receiver module, or both. You could also try a spare metal key that is integrated into the fob itself. If this does not work, you may need to take your vehicle to a dealer to have repairs.

The most common reason for a key fob's ability to cease to function is the battery is dead. The transmitter part of the key fob is home to the flat disc battery (CR2025 or 2032,). It's easy to swap it out - open the key fob by removing off the front of the transmitter part with a screwdriver in the region marked with an arrow. Remove the battery with a flat surface and replace it with a brand new one. Make sure the positive side is facing upwards.
